Bug#370082: vim-gui-common: Now there's only one buffer, but it's wrong

Matijs van Zuijlen Matijs.van.Zuijlen at xs4all.nl
Mon Jun 19 10:53:09 UTC 2006


Package: vim-gui-common
Version: 1:7.0-017+7
Followup-For: Bug #370082

In the new version of the vim packages, only one buffer appears when
opening a file: URL. However, the result is still quite unsatisfactory: Now
it seems vim thinks it needs to look for a file in the directory called
"file:///the/path/", instead of a directory called "/the/path/".

So, if I type:

  vim file:///tmp/test.txt

I get:

  "file:///tmp/test.txt" [New DIRECTORY]

in the status line, and if I try to write the file, I get:

  "file:///tmp/test.txt" E212: Can't open file for writing
